Lukáš Gašparovič (born 17 February 1993) is a Slovak profess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Petržalka. [1]
Gašparovič had been made popular in 2019, when his likeness to Luka Modrić had been discovered and publicised. [2]
He made his professional debut for Slovan Bratislava against Spartak Myjava on 26 October 2013, entering in as a substitute in place of Erik Grendel. [3]
